Why Gmail Signals Matter for Brand Visibility
As a branding content curator, I recommend this concise investigation into how Personal Intelligence shifts AI Mode brand mentions. iPullRank’s test reveals a striking 46 percentage point lift when accounts are connected to personal data.
Crucially, Gmail proved the strongest signal, seeded brands appeared in more than half of relevant AI Mode responses. Photos had far smaller impact, indicating email context offers a unique pathway to visibility.
Top three placements rose sharply, personal context nudges rankings without replacing web grounded sources. That nuance matters for brand teams optimizing owned content and email strategies, not for quick gaming of AI systems.
